React Js Scroll div to bottom
React Js Scroll div to bottom:To scroll a div to the bottom in ReactJS, you can use the scrollTop property of the div's DOM element. First, create a ref for the div using the useRef hook. Then, after the div is rendered, access the DOM element using the ref and set its scrollTop property to its scrollHeight value. This will scroll the div to the bottom
Thanks for your feedback!
Your contributions will help us to improve service.
How can I scroll a `<div>` element to the bottom using React.js?
The provided code is a React.js component that demonstrates how to scroll a <div> element to the bottom.
The useRef hook is used to create a reference to the <div> element with the ref attribute messagesRef. This reference allows us to access and manipulate the <div> element directly.
An array called messages contains some example data. These messages are rendered inside the scrollable <div> using the map function.
The scrollToBottom function is triggered when the "scrollToBottom" button is clicked. It retrieves the container element using the reference and then sets its scrollTop property to scrollHeight, which scrolls the container to the bottom.
Output of React Js Scroll div to bottom
